|
You last visited: Today at 03:19
Advertisement
Sonderzeichen in Gildenname
Discussion on Sonderzeichen in Gildenname within the Flyff Private Server forum part of the Flyff category.
02/23/2012, 20:21
|
#1
|
elite*gold: 0
Join Date: Nov 2011
Posts: 210
Received Thanks: 97
|
Sonderzeichen in Gildenname
Hallo hat jemand ne idee wie ich in Gildenname ein sonderzeichen rein bekommen kann?
Ich will in Gildenname ein - drinne haben für namens trennung.
Danke in vorraus.
|
|
|
02/23/2012, 20:23
|
#2
|
elite*gold: 320
Join Date: Jan 2012
Posts: 1,032
Received Thanks: 573
|
Quote:
Originally Posted by Shuya83
Hallo hat jemand ne idee wie ich in Gildenname ein sonderzeichen rein bekommen kann?
Ich will in Gildenname ein - drinne haben für namens trennung.
Danke in vorraus.
|
Wenn es nur für die Team Gilde sein soll einfach in der DB ändern und Server restarten ansonsten einfach mal im Source gucken wo die Zeichen für die Namen festgelegt werden =)
|
|
|
02/23/2012, 20:46
|
#3
|
elite*gold: 3
Join Date: Jan 2012
Posts: 171
Received Thanks: 45
|
Für Teammember /gc Dein-Name
Was willst du bitte mit DB lol es geht viel einfacher ? Und du bist Developer Ahja
|
|
|
02/23/2012, 20:48
|
#4
|
elite*gold: 320
Join Date: Jan 2012
Posts: 1,032
Received Thanks: 573
|
Quote:
Originally Posted by .Raptic
Für Teammember /gc Dein-Name
Was willst du bitte mit DB lol es geht viel einfacher ? Und du bist Developer Ahja
|
Also ich machs immer per DB weil ich gleichzeitig immer das lvl auf 50 setze und der Gilde nen spezial Logo
Wenn es mit /gc geht ist es doch gut und sein Problem gelöst^^
PS: muss man alles wissen? ...
|
|
|
02/23/2012, 20:49
|
#5
|
elite*gold: 142
Join Date: Apr 2010
Posts: 859
Received Thanks: 428
|
Wenns mich net täuscht ist doch dieser code abschnitt "mitverantwortlich" dafür der?:
PHP Code:
#ifdef __RULE_0615 if( prj.IsInvalidName( lpszGuild ) || prj.IsAllowedLetter( lpszGuild ) == FALSE ) pUser->AddDiagText( prj.GetText( TID_DIAG_0020 ) ); #endif // __RULE_0615
denke es mir einfach mal - Jedoch weis ich selber nicht ob es gar eine Liste giebt von Buchstaben die erlaubt werden dürfen. Da müssten die c++ könner ran^^
|
|
|
02/23/2012, 20:54
|
#6
|
elite*gold: 0
Join Date: Nov 2011
Posts: 210
Received Thanks: 97
|
Hab das gefunden
Code:
CHAR c2 = strGuild.GetAt( ++i );
WORD word = ( ( c << 8 ) & 0xff00 ) | ( c2 & 0x00ff );
if( ::GetLanguage() == LANG_KOR )
Aber das ist verschlüsselt.
|
|
|
02/23/2012, 20:57
|
#7
|
elite*gold: 3
Join Date: Jan 2012
Posts: 171
Received Thanks: 45
|
Quote:
Originally Posted by Shuya83
Hab das gefunden
Code:
CHAR c2 = strGuild.GetAt( ++i );
WORD word = ( ( c << 8 ) & 0xff00 ) | ( c2 & 0x00ff );
if( ::GetLanguage() == LANG_KOR )
Aber das ist verschlüsselt.
|
Fällt dir was auf ?
Quote:
Weiß nicht ob's stimmt hab im mom keine Source aufm PC
|
|
|
02/23/2012, 21:05
|
#8
|
elite*gold: 0
Join Date: Nov 2011
Posts: 210
Received Thanks: 97
|
Code:
WORD word = ( ( c << 8 ) & 0xff00 ) | ( c2 & 0x00ff );
Steht bei alles wo man ein name eingeben muss.
Und ein befehl /gc gibts nicht.
|
|
|
02/23/2012, 21:24
|
#9
|
elite*gold: 0
Join Date: Nov 2011
Posts: 395
Received Thanks: 231
|
Natürlich gibt es den Befehl : "/GuildCreate Name".
Das Level kannst du per "/GuildStat" setzen.
"/GuildStat pxp <anzahl>" //Gilden Exp
"/GuildStat penya <anzahl>" //Gilden Penya
|
|
|
02/23/2012, 21:34
|
#10
|
elite*gold: 3
Join Date: Jan 2012
Posts: 171
Received Thanks: 45
|
Kannst ihn auch für User erlauben wenns nen GW Server ist oder so denn die Wollen meistens gildennamen mit Sonderzeichen
|
|
|
02/23/2012, 21:37
|
#11
|
elite*gold: 0
Join Date: Nov 2011
Posts: 210
Received Thanks: 97
|
Das mit name wuste ich nicht.
Naja aber mit sonderzeichen drinne geht das auch nicht.
|
|
|
02/23/2012, 21:53
|
#12
|
elite*gold: 122
Join Date: Mar 2008
Posts: 796
Received Thanks: 475
|
Kommentiert folgende Stellen in WndGuildName.cpp aus:
PHP Code:
else { for( int i = 0; i < strNickName.GetLength(); i++ ) { c = strNickName[ i ]; // ¼ýÀÚ³ª ¾ËÆĺªÀÌ ¾Æ´Ò °æ¿ì´Â ÀǽÉÇÏÀÚ. if( IsDBCSLeadByte( c ) == TRUE ) { CHAR c2 = strNickName[ ++i ]; WORD word = ( ( c << 8 ) & 0xff00 ) | ( c2 & 0x00ff ); if( ::GetLanguage() == LANG_KOR ) { if( IsHangul( word ) == FALSE ) { g_WndMng.OpenMessageBox( _T( prj.GetText(TID_DIAG_0014) ) ); return TRUE; } } } else if( !IsCyrillic( c ) && ( isalnum( c ) == FALSE || iscntrl( c ) ) ) { // Ư¼ö ¹®ÀÚµµ ¾Æ´Ï´Ù (Áï ÄÜÆ®·Ñ ¶Ç´Â !@#$%^&**()... ¹®ÀÚÀÓ) g_WndMng.OpenMessageBox( _T( prj.GetText(TID_DIAG_0013) ) ); return TRUE; } }
} if( prj.IsInvalidName( strNickName ) #ifdef __RULE_0615 || prj.IsAllowedLetter( strNickName ) == FALSE #endif // __RULE_0615 ) { g_WndMng.OpenMessageBox( _T( prj.GetText(TID_DIAG_0020) ) ); // g_WndMng.OpenMessageBox( _T( "»ç¿ëÇÒ¼ö ¾ø´Â À̸§ÀÔ´Ï´Ù" ) ); return TRUE; }
PHP Code:
else for( int i = 0; i < strGuild.GetLength(); i++ ) { c = strGuild.GetAt( i ); // ¼ýÀÚ³ª ¾ËÆĺªÀÌ ¾Æ´Ò °æ¿ì´Â ÀǽÉÇÏÀÚ. if( IsDBCSLeadByte( c ) == TRUE ) { CHAR c2 = strGuild.GetAt( ++i ); WORD word = ( ( c << 8 ) & 0xff00 ) | ( c2 & 0x00ff ); if( ::GetLanguage() == LANG_KOR ) { if( IsHangul( word ) == FALSE ) { g_WndMng.OpenMessageBox( _T( prj.GetText(TID_DIAG_0014) ) ); return TRUE; } } } else if( !IsCyrillic( c ) && ( isalnum( c ) == FALSE || iscntrl( c ) ) ) { // Ư¼ö ¹®ÀÚµµ ¾Æ´Ï´Ù (Áï ÄÜÆ®·Ñ ¶Ç´Â !@#$%^&**()... ¹®ÀÚÀÓ) g_WndMng.OpenMessageBox( _T( prj.GetText(TID_DIAG_0013) ) ); return TRUE; } }
if( prj.IsInvalidName( szName ) #ifdef __RULE_0615 || prj.IsAllowedLetter( szName ) == FALSE #endif // __RULE_0615 ) { g_WndMng.OpenMessageBox( _T( prj.GetText(TID_DIAG_0020) ) ); return TRUE; }
Greetz
|
|
|
02/23/2012, 22:02
|
#13
|
elite*gold: 3
Join Date: Jan 2012
Posts: 171
Received Thanks: 45
|
So hab's
Edit Aldi war schneller -.-
|
|
|
02/23/2012, 22:54
|
#14
|
elite*gold: 0
Join Date: Oct 2008
Posts: 680
Received Thanks: 337
|
Würde die Sonderzeichen, aufgrund von Sicherheitslücken, lieber nicht erlauben.
|
|
|
02/23/2012, 23:02
|
#15
|
elite*gold: 0
Join Date: Nov 2011
Posts: 210
Received Thanks: 97
|
Wollte ich grade auch erwähnen, die neuz exe solte man nicht public machen, injections gefahr.
|
|
|
|
|
Similar Threads
|
Gildenname
12/24/2010 - 4Story - 35 Replies
Hallo E*PvP
Ich suche einen guten Gildennamen...
Wer fragt auf welchem Server: Titurion (S4) Valorian.
Jeder mit einem Sinnvollen Namen kriegt ein Thanks ;)
Hoffe auf Antworten :cool:
|
Gildenname Oo
10/06/2010 - World of Warcraft - 77 Replies
Naja, wie der Titel schon sagt, ich und ein paar Kumpels suchen nen coolen Gildennamen...
Wir haben 3 Stunden überlegt und gesucht, aber uns ist nichts eingefallen.
Dehalb frag ich mal hier nach.
Aber bitte nur Vorschläge und kein sinnloses Gespamme...
Unsere Ideen:
-Ritter des Rechts ( Kann auch was lustiges sein :D )
-Club der dichtenden Töter
-Power Puff Girls ( xD )
|
Gildenname
08/28/2010 - 4Story - 7 Replies
Hi Leute,
ich suche ein guten sinnvollen und kein lächerlichen Gildennamen ob Deutsch oder Englisch.
Bitte Helft mir mir sind einige schon eingefallen aber die gehn i-wie nie :(:confused:
MfG
ICEDxEARTH
|
Gildenname
07/23/2010 - Metin2 Private Server - 8 Replies
Abend^^
leute hab folgendes problem:
auf meinem pserver mache ich ingame mit /makeguild eine gilde. der name wurde vorerst angezeigt. dann wollte ich den server rebooten dann kamm immer "ConnectDbCheckAuth" 4ma hintereinander und dann wieder von vorne. dann hab ich die gilde per db gelöscht. so wenn ich jz ne gilde erstellen will, wird ihr nahme bei der char asuwahl und überm namen nicht angezeigt, obwohl die gilde in der db eingetragen wurde. was kann ich dagegebn tun??. :mofo: thx im vorraus
|
Gildenname
11/08/2008 - World of Warcraft - 19 Replies
Ich weiss das es solche Threads schon öfter mal gab... wollte trotzdem mal nen neuen auf machen da ich voll am verzweifeln bin.
Ich will einen Gildennamen für eine PvE/PvP Gilde, mein Favorit war immer "Illumitati", aber der is so abgedroschen. Will also schon was Rollenspieltauglisches, nich sowas wie "Omfg Laserguns phew phew" oder ähnliches.
Würde mich freuen wenn sich viele melden würden :)
...und keine nutzlosen Post's pls, soll übersichtlich sein, danke.
|
All times are GMT +2. The time now is 03:19.
|
|